Answer:

c = 3.3 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

A = 180 - (95 + 45) = 40° (sum of triangle)

a = 3.0 cm

C = 45°

c = ?

Applying the Law of Sines, we have:

[tex] \frac{Sin(40)}{3} = \frac{Sin(45)}{c} [/tex]

Cross multiply

[tex] Sin(40)*c = Sin(45)*3 [/tex]

Divide both sides by sin(40)

[tex] c = \frac{Sin(45)*3}{sin(40)} [/tex]

c = 3.3001886 ≈ 3.3 cm (nearest tenth)
